Identification of the Nicotianamine Synthase (NAS) Gene Family in Wheat (Triticum aestivum.L) and the Role of Its Member TaNAS4-A in Zn and Fe Transport

<title>Abstract</title> <p> Zinc (Zn) and Iron (Fe) are essential trace elements for human health, yet deficiencies in both are widespread worldwide. As a major staple crop, wheat is an important dietary source of Zn and Fe. However, the concentrations of Zn and Fe in common wheat grains are generally low, making it necessary to enhance the nutritional value of wheat. This study first elaborated that both elemen...
